Who is Ben Falcone? A Brief Biography

Born on August 25, 1973, in Carbondale, Illinois, Benjamin Scott Falcone harbored a passion for performance from a young age. His journey into the world of entertainment began with a solid foundation in improvisation and comedy. He attended the prestigious Groundlings school in Los Angeles, a renowned improvisational and sketch comedy troupe that has been a launching pad for countless comedic talents. It was within the vibrant, creative environment of The Groundlings that fate intervened, leading him to cross paths with a fellow aspiring comedian who would eventually become his wife, Melissa McCarthy.

Falcone's early career saw him honing his craft through various acting roles in television and film, often in supporting capacities that showcased his natural comedic timing and versatile acting range. The Dynamic Duo: Melissa McCarthy and Ben Falcone's Collaborative Journey

The story of Melissa McCarthy and Ben Falcone's professional partnership is as compelling as their personal one. Their shared roots in The Groundlings provided a fertile ground for their comedic chemistry to blossom. It was there they learned the art of improvisation, the importance of listening, and the magic of building on each other's ideas – skills that would become the bedrock of their future collaborations. Their first significant on-screen pairing came in the critically acclaimed film Bridesmaids (2011), where Falcone played the air marshal opposite McCarthy's iconic character, Megan. Their brief but memorable scene together was a testament to their natural comedic synergy and hinted at the collaborative powerhouse they would become.

Following the success of Bridesmaids, their creative partnership truly took flight. They co-founded their production company, On the Day Productions, a testament to their shared vision and ambition to create the kind of stories they wanted to tell. This move allowed them greater creative control and the opportunity to develop projects that genuinely reflected their unique comedic sensibilities. Ben Falcone has since directed Melissa McCarthy in several feature films, often co-writing the screenplays with her. These films include:

  • Tammy (2014): Their first major directorial collaboration, with Falcone also co-writing and appearing in the film.
  • The Boss (2016): Another joint effort where Falcone directed and co-wrote, showcasing McCarthy's comedic prowess.
  • Life of the Party (2018): A heartwarming comedy directed and co-written by Falcone, starring McCarthy.
  • Thunder Force (2021): A superhero comedy for Netflix, again with Falcone at the helm as director and writer, and McCarthy in the lead.
  • God's Favorite Idiot (2022): A Netflix comedy series where both serve as creators, writers, and stars.

Beyond the Screen: Their Enduring Personal Life

While their professional collaborations are widely celebrated, the foundation of Melissa McCarthy and Ben Falcone's success lies in their robust and loving personal relationship. The couple tied the knot in 2005, and their marriage has since become a beacon of stability and genuine affection in the often-turbulent world of Hollywood. They are parents to two daughters, Vivian and Georgette, who are often kept out of the public eye, reflecting the couple's commitment to providing a normal upbringing despite their celebrity status.
